The environmental education curriculum of the CVEEC’s 4-day, 3- night resident program, All the Rivers Run, is taught to students in grades 4-6. Time is spent mostly outdoors discovering the diversity of plant and animal life in Cuyahoga Valley National Park, learning about sustainable living, and exploring the intricacies of the Cuyahoga River Watershed. Hiking, singing, creating, sharing and learning are all a part of this hands-on, high energy experience.

Cuyahoga Valley National Park Association raises funds for scholarships to assist students who otherwise could not afford resident program fees. Approximately 25% of the students who attend receive assistance, offering a unique first time opportunity to many children.
